SBSE Awards and Scholarships

To support and inspire the next generation of building science educators, SBSE offers scholarships and awards to students interested in going on to teach building science or a closely related area. To be eligible for a retreat scholarship, an applicant must be a graduate student with experience as a teaching assistant in an environmental control systems (building science) course.  Below is a list of scholarships we have offered in the past.  We hope to continue to offer these scholarships in the years to come.

- SBSE Student Retreat Scholarship (get details and apply...)
This scholarship is intended to provide support for students with a keen interest in pursuing a future teaching position in environmental control systems or a closely related area of building science. To be eligible for a retreat scholarship, an applicant must be a graduate student with experience gained prior to the summer retreat as a teaching assistant in an environmental control systems (building science) course.
- SBSE Student Travel Scholarships to ASES (get details and apply...)
These scholarships are intended to provide travel support for students who will actively participate in the annual American Solar Energy Society (ASES) conference. Eligible applicants will demonstrate a contribution to the conference and vice-versa.  These awards are substantially supported through targeted donations from Jane and Fuller Moore and John Reynolds.
- Jeffrey Cook Memorial Scholarship (get details and apply...)
In honor of the late Jeffrey Cook, a $500 scholarship will be offered to a faculty member from a developing country* to defray the costs of attending the the 2008 SBSE retreat. The award will be based primarily on the benefits of the scholarship on the applicant’s institution and country.
- Jeffrey Cook Student Travel Award to PLEA (get details and apply...)
In honor of the late Jeffrey Cook, an annual travel award will be awarded to support a student attending the PLEA conference. Eligible applicants will be required to have a paper accepted for publication and present the work at the meeting.
- ASES Student Best Paper/Presentation Awards (get details and apply...)
Every year an SBSE awards committee recognizes a few exemplary student papers presented at the ASES solar conference. Recipients receive notoriety, cash, and a book.
